June Witches Brew, Solstice Feast and Ritual
Advertisement
Come celebrate the longest DAY of the year!
Since our normal Brew falls on Father's day, we're going to do June's event on Saturday, June 20.
We'll start the day making flower crowns as part of our Solstice Celebration.
Bring a dish to pass and enjoy some cross-cultural solstice traditions. Bring your own traditions to share! Traditional attire for most traditions is white, or some variation of. Of course, there will be holiday appropriate tea! We'll be eating around 1 pm.
We'll provide as many flower crowns as we can, but please bring your own if you'd like. At 3 pm we'll assemble around the fire for a ritual, that will include story and songs.
More details will be shared as they are developed, but we can't wait to share this blessed holiday with you!
